I am stumped trying to read binary data from simple files.  Here is a
code snippet, where I am trying to simply print little-endian encoded
data from files in a directory.

    for name in os.listdir(DOWNLOAD_DIR):
                filename =  s.path.join(DOWNLOAD_DIR, name)
                if os.path.isfile(filename):
                        f = open(filename, 'rb')
                        while True:
                                ele = unpack('<h', f.read(2))[0]
                                print ele


When the code runs, 0 is always the data printed, but the data files
are not all zero.

Any quick tips?
